How they compare

Brunei Darussalam currently reports 28.6% against 28.0% in Montenegro, a difference of 0.6%.

Across all 66 years both countries report, Brunei Darussalam has been ahead every year.

Brunei Darussalam ranks 126th and Montenegro ranks 129th of 218 countries.

Brunei Darussalam has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Brunei Darussalam Montenegro Difference Ahead
1960s 89.2% 60.9% 28.3% Brunei Darussalam
1970s 74.4% 48.6% 25.8% Brunei Darussalam
1980s 59.5% 40.5% 19.0% Brunei Darussalam
1990s 51.7% 36.2% 15.5% Brunei Darussalam
2000s 39.3% 30.7% 8.6% Brunei Darussalam
2010s 33.0% 27.9% 5.0% Brunei Darussalam
2020s 29.1% 28.4% 0.7% Brunei Darussalam

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Age dependency ratio, young, is the ratio of younger dependents--people younger than 15--to the working-age population--those ages 15-64. Data are shown as the proportion of dependents per 100 working-age population.
